Yes, I missed the action too. I went to Taipei, Taiwan. Then I flew to Vietnam, my homeland. Had a great Chinese New Year there. Met many interesting people while I was there. Did you know in my home country its costs 125% to buy a car. Damn! I mean to buy a car that costs 100K in the U.S you will need to dig out 225K to buy one just like it. And best of all, you need to have cash. There is no car loan or anything else like bank loans, home loans.
